According to Good Manufacturing Practices (GMP), every pharmaceutical process must be properly documented to give evidence that the process operates within pre-established parameters and prove that the manufactured product meets its specifications and quality attributes.
A Batch Manufacturing Record (BMR) is a written document that contains the complete “history” of the batch produced during the pharmaceutical manufacturing process, including actual production data, components’ properties, and operations.
Life Sciences Supply Chain Management allows for the generation of an Electronic Batch Record (EBR) for a batch order/production order (Production control > All production orders > View tab > Electronic batch record).
The Electronic Batch Record functionality is built on top of the Standard D365 Electronic reporting feature. This tool allows business users to manage reports in a configurable and flexible way.
Life Sciences Supply Chain Management adds the possibility to configure an EBR template to generate an electronic Batch manufacturing record (BMR). The EBR template is configured as a format based on data model configuration (Organization administration > Workspaces > Electronic reporting > Reporting configurations) associated with the BPHBatchRecord tag. Once the EBR template is completed and its status is changed to Completed, it is possible to approve the format by using the Approve button (the approver is recorded in the Approved by field).
Approved formats cannot be directly modified, but it is possible to create a new version and apply changes to it. Life Sciences Supply Chain Management enables the definition of the activation period of each EBR template version by populating the Effective from and Effective to fields. A version can be activated/deactivated by using the Activation button (the user who activates the version is recorded in the Activated by field). Two versions of the same EBR template cannot be active during overlapping periods.
The EBR template activation and approval can be secured via electronic signature by enabling the Activate ER configuration and Approve ER configuration electronic signature requirements (Organization administration > Setup > Electronic signature > Electronic signature requirements).
Approved EBR templates can be linked to a Formula/BOM version by selecting them in the EBR template field (Product information management > Products > Released products > Engineer tab > Formula version/BOM version). This allows to define different EBR template formats based on the BOM/Formula version.
It is not possible to select a not approved or not active EBR template. Additionally, the system verifies that the EBR template activation period is consistent with the formula activation period and displays a warning message if the EBR template validity period does not fully cover the BOM/Formula version validity period.
When a production order or batch order is processed using a BOM/Formula version with an EBR template associated, it is possible to print the EBR using the Electronic batch record button (Production control > Production orders > All production orders > View tab > Print section). If no EBR templates are selected for the BOM/Formula version used in the order, the system displays an error.
If the EBR template is not approved, the EBR is not generated. If the EBR template is not active on the current date, a validation message is displayed, requiring the user’s confirmation before printing the document. These checks are only run when printing the EBR for the first time for the selected order (that is, original print). Once the first report is generated, users are always allowed to reprint it regardless of the approval and activation of the template.
The EBR can be generated in multiple formats (for example, Excel, Word, PDF), stored in SharePoint, or sent via email, according to the destination selected for the EBR template in the Electronic reporting destination form (Organization administration > Electronic reporting > Electronic reporting destination).
The printed reports are archived in the Electronic reporting archived jobs form (Organization administration > Electronic reporting > Electronic reporting archived jobs). The archive specifies if the generated report is an Original or a Reprint. For reprints, the number of copies generated is recorded. It is always possible to reprint an EBR, the system does not verify the approval/activation status of the EBR template.
